WordPress 보안 감사를 수행하는 방법

게시 됨: 2021-11-08

WordPress 사이트 보안은 한 번에 끝나는 거래가 아닙니다. 보안 플러그인을 얼마나 신뢰하거나 웹사이트 강화를 철저히 했다고 해도 오늘의 안전한 웹사이트가 내일의 안전한 웹사이트를 만들 수는 없습니다. 해커를 막으려면 정기적으로 WordPress 보안 감사를 수행하고 발견한 안전 구멍을 채워야 합니다.

웹사이트 해킹 전술은 항상 발전하고 있으며 사이트를 안전하게 유지하기 위한 예방 조치도 함께 진행되고 있습니다. 주기라고 생각하시면 됩니다. 웹사이트가 더 안전할수록 더 창의적인 해커가 그 웹사이트에 들어가야 하며, 이는 웹사이트가 더욱 안전해져야 한다는 것을 의미합니다.

최소 3개월마다 WordPress 보안 감사를 수행하는 것을 목표로 합니다. 매월이 더 좋고 매주(또는 사이트가 얼마나 민감한지에 따라 매일) 가장 좋습니다. 물론 사이트에 문제가 있다고 생각되면 즉시 보안 감사를 수행하십시오. 다음 중 하나라도 위험 신호를 발생시켜야 합니다.

  • 귀하의 웹사이트가 갑자기 느려지고 느려집니다.
  • 뚜렷한 이유 없이 웹사이트 트래픽이 크게 감소했습니다.
  • 새 계정, 로그인 시도 또는 "비밀번호 찾기" 요청이 있습니다.
  • 추가하지 않은 새 링크가 사이트에 있습니다.

다음 단계는 안전을 위해 사이트를 최상의 상태로 유지하기 위해 반드시 수행해야 하는 단계입니다. 체크리스트를 사용하면 감사를 압도적인 대신 간소화할 수 있습니다.

WordPress 보안 감사 개요

어느 시점에서 거의 모든 WordPress 웹 사이트는 일종의 보안 문제에 직면하게 될 것입니다. 일반적인 것은 해커가 귀하의 사이트에 바로 침입할 수 있도록 하는 취약점에 시달리는 플러그인 또는 테마입니다. 사이트가 해킹되면 다음과 같은 여러 가지 일이 발생할 수 있습니다.

  • 고객의 개인 데이터 도난
  • 불법 광고 및 콘텐츠 표시
  • 다른 곳으로 우회된 트래픽
  • WordPress 데이터 암호화, 삭제 또는 판매됨

이것은 두통이나 몇 시간 동안 다운된 사이트 그 이상입니다. 해커는 몸값을 위해 데이터를 보유할 수 있습니다. 사이트의 정보는 다크 웹에서 판매될 수 있습니다. Google은 웹페이지에 스팸을 표시하기 위해 사이트를 블랙리스트에 올릴 수 있습니다. 고객은 신용 카드 정보가 도용된 경우 귀하를 고소할 수 있습니다. 해커가 귀하의 웹사이트에 액세스하면 다른 웹사이트가 감염될 수 있습니다.

WordPress 보안 감사는 이러한 취약점을 식별하므로 해커가 침입 하기 전에 즉시 패치할 수 있습니다. 현재 취하고 있는 안전 조치가 여전히 작동하는지 확인하고 어디에 있는지도 파악할 수 있습니다. 더 많은 보호가 필요합니다.

사용 중인 보안 플러그인 평가

WordPress 보안 플러그인은 사이트를 보호하는 가장 중요한 도구 중 하나입니다. 보안 플러그인이 다음과 같은 방식으로 계속 작동하는지 확인하십시오.

  • 활동 로그: 로그인 한 사람과 시간, 로그인 시도 실패, 사이트 변경을 포함하여 사이트 사용자를 추적합니다.
  • 방화벽: 사이트에 침입하려는 봇, 해커 및 IP 주소를 차단합니다.
  • 로그인 시도: 품질 보안 플러그인은 강력한 암호를 적용하고 이중 인증을 요구하며 로그인 시도를 제한합니다.
  • 로그인 보호: 해커가 로그인을 위해 다른 사용자 이름과 암호 조합을 시도하는 무차별 대입 공격을 차단합니다.
  • 맬웨어 검사 및 정리: 매일 실행하여 사이트의 데이터베이스, 파일 및 폴더에 맬웨어가 있는지 자세히 검사하고 발견한 모든 항목을 삭제합니다.
  • 실시간 알림: 플러그인은 웹사이트에 의심스러운 일이 발생하면 즉시 알려야 합니다.

아직 보안 플러그인이 없으신가요? WordPress 보안 감사의 예비 단계로 하나를 얻는 것을 고려하십시오. 우리는 선택할 수있는 6 가지 최고의 WordPress 보안 플러그인을 모았습니다.

웹사이트 백업 솔루션 테스트

수정이 불가능하거나 너무 복잡하여 사이트에서 문제가 발생하는 경우 WordPress 백업을 사용하면 문제가 발생하기 전의 이전 상태로 사이트를 복원할 수 있습니다. 그러나 백업에 실패하면 복원할 항목이 없으므로 감염되거나 오작동하는 사이트에 갇혀 있을 수 있습니다. 이상적으로는 BlogVault와 같이 백업을 테스트할 수 있는 백업 솔루션(호스트에서 제공하는 솔루션이든 사용하는 플러그인이든 관계없이)을 사용하게 됩니다. 6가지 최고의 WordPress 백업 플러그인이 포함된 기사를 읽을 수도 있습니다.

WordPress 관리자 및 FTP 설정 살펴보기

WordPress를 사용하면 여러 사람이 로그인하여 다양한 프로젝트를 수행할 수 있지만 로그인한 모든 사람이 웹사이트에 대한 전체 액세스 권한을 가져야 한다는 의미는 아닙니다. FTP 클라이언트의 경우 여러 사람이 액세스할 수 있다는 것은 사이트의 모든 것을 변경할 수 있음을 의미합니다.

WordPress에 새 사용자를 추가할 때 역할을 할당합니다(또한 프로필을 편집하여 역할을 변경할 수도 있음).

워드프레스 보안 감사

역할마다 기능이 다릅니다. 예를 들어, 관리자는 사이트의 모든 관리 도구(예: 테마 변경 또는 플러그인 설치)에 액세스할 수 있지만 기고자는 자신의 게시물만 작성하고 관리할 수 있습니다. 다음은 다양한 역할과 해당 기능에 대한 포괄적인 분석입니다.

WordPress 보안 감사를 위해 다음을 수행하십시오.

  • 관리자 수준의 액세스 권한이 있는 WordPress 사용자를 확인하세요.
  • 모든 사용자에게 해당 수준의 액세스 권한이 필요한지 여부(그리고 제한된 액세스 권한을 가진 다른 사용자가 관리자여야 하는지 여부)를 결정합니다.
  • 해당 개인에 대한 사용자 역할을 업데이트하여 권한을 낮추고 액세스를 제한합니다.
  • 대시보드에서 사용자를 인식하지 못하는 경우 해당 사용자를 삭제하십시오. 해커가 만든 계정일 수 있습니다.
  • 사용자 이름이 단순히 "admin"입니까? 이것은 너무나 흔한 사용자 이름이며 해커가 사이트에 액세스하기 위해 자주 사용하는 사용자 이름입니다. 그 사람에 대한 새 사용자 계정을 만들고 이전 계정을 삭제합니다.
  • 높은 수준의 액세스가 필요하지 않은 사용자의 FTP 계정을 삭제하십시오.

마지막으로 사이트에서 회원을 허용하는 경우 회원이 가입할 때 실제로 계정을 만들어야 하고 기본 역할이 관리자 액세스를 허용하지 않는지 확인하고 싶습니다. 설정 > 일반 으로 이동합니다. 누구나 등록할 수 있음 옆의 확인란을 선택 취소합니다. 그런 다음 새 사용자 기본 역할 에서 적절한 옵션을 선택합니다.

WordPress가 최신 버전인지 확인

이 작업을 자동으로 실행할 수 있지만 WordPress가 최신 버전으로 업데이트되었는지 다시 확인해야 합니다. 업데이트는 보안 허점을 패치할 뿐만 아니라 성능을 개선하고 기능을 추가합니다. 대시보드 > 업데이트 로 이동하여 준비되었는지 확인합니다.

워드프레스 보안 감사

플러그인 및 테마 정리

플러그인은 웹사이트의 기능을 확장할 수 있지만 특히 너무 오랫동안 업데이트되지 않으면 공격에 취약합니다. 신뢰할 수 있는 개발자는 플러그인의 취약점을 파악하고 패치를 통해 업데이트를 릴리스합니다. WordPress 보안 업데이트 중에 플러그인 목록으로 이동하여 다음을 수행하십시오.

  • 더 이상 사용하지 않거나 인식하지 못하는 플러그인을 비활성화하고 제거하십시오.
  • 업데이트가 준비된 나머지 플러그인을 업데이트합니다.
  • 개발자로부터 업데이트를 받지 않은 플러그인을 사용하는 경우 동일한 기능을 가진 다른 플러그인을 사용하는 것이 좋습니다. 오래된 플러그인은 보안 문제에 너무 취약합니다.

WordPress 보안 감사를 한 달에 한 번 정도 수행하더라도 플러그인을 더 정기적으로 확인하여 필요에 따라 업데이트하는 것이 좋습니다. 또한 현재 사용하지 않거나 필요하지 않을 것으로 예상되는 테마를 제거하십시오. 플러그인과 마찬가지로 테마는 보안 취약성의 위험이 있으므로 웹사이트를 최대한 깔끔하게 유지하는 것이 가장 좋습니다.

그곳에서 안전하게 지내세요!

새로운 제품이나 서비스를 내놓고 마케팅하고 판매하는 등 비즈니스의 다른 부분에 대한 작업을 중단하지 마십시오. 웹사이트 보안도 다르지 않아야 합니다. 작은 문제가 적시에 포착하지 않으면 비즈니스를 위협하는 해킹으로 빠르게 이어질 수 있지만 문제 영역이 어디에 있는지 알지 못하면 구현해야 할 수정 사항을 알 수 없습니다.

웹사이트를 안전하게 유지하는 것은 지속적인 프로세스이며 WordPress 보안 감사 체크리스트를 사용하면 매달 무엇을 해야 하는지 기억해야 하는 수고를 덜 수 있습니다. 또한 보안 플러그인으로 자동화하면 할수록 좋습니다. 플러그인이 여전히 올바르게 작동하는지 다시 확인하는 것이 대부분이라면 WordPress 보안 감사 체크리스트는 훨씬 작을 수 있습니다. 우리는 두 가지 주요 보안 플러그인인 Sucuri와 Wordfence에 대한 리뷰에 대한 심층적인 개요를 가지고 있습니다.